A new nomogram predicts purulent meningitis (PM) risk in very preterm infants using perinatal factors. This tool aids early identification and may reduce invasive lumbar punctures for neonates.

Background:

  • Purulent meningitis (PM) is a serious neonatal infection with high mortality.
  • Nonspecific symptoms in newborns complicate PM diagnosis.
  • Very preterm infants present unique diagnostic challenges for PM.

Purpose of the Study:

  • To develop a clinical prediction model for assessing PM risk in very preterm infants.
  • To utilize perinatal factors for a convenient and effective risk assessment tool.
  • To aid clinicians in early diagnosis and treatment strategies for neonatal PM.

Main Methods:

  • Study included very preterm infants (gestational age < 32 weeks) from January 2020 to December 2023.
  • Data on maternal health and infant clinical features were collected.
  • A predictive model was developed using stepwise regression and multivariate logistic analysis.

Main Results:

  • A total of 201 preterm infants were enrolled; 90 were diagnosed with PM.
  • Key influencing factors identified: birth weight, PCT within 24h, cesarean delivery, premature rupture of membranes.
  • A validated risk prediction nomogram demonstrated high accuracy (concordance index: 0.849).

Conclusions:

  • A personalized nomogram was developed and validated for early PM prediction in very preterm infants.
  • This practical model can help identify high-risk neonates.
  • The nomogram may reduce the need for unnecessary lumbar puncture procedures.
